A circuit card, often called a PCB or printed circuit card, is the foundation of most electronic devices. Whether it is a computer circuit card, an electrical circuit board, a radio frequency motherboard, or an easy development board, the objective is the exact same: give a stable system for components and connect them with conductive traces. A circuit board made of layers of copper, laminate, and protecting material allows designers to produce portable systems that would be impossible to build with loosened cords alone. When individuals ask what is a circuit board, what does a circuit card do, or how do printed motherboard work, the solution is that it supports and interconnects electronic parts such as resistors, capacitors, semiconductors, adapters, and integrated circuits so the device can operate as intended.

One more fundamental part of PCB production is visual and mechanical identification. Fiducial marks PCB, PCB fiducials, fiducial PCB, and fiducial marks help assembly machines identify board positioning during pick-and-place and solder printing. PCB stencil and circuit board stencil are used in SMT process and stencil in PCB operations to apply solder paste accurately. Pricing depends upon board dimension, layer count, material, coating, amount, test demands, assembly intricacy, and lead time. Quick turn PCB manufacturers and fast turn PCB services may bill much more for speed, while high volume PCB manufacturing can decrease unit cost.
